Analytics Engineering & Enablement is focused on translating our trove of data into consumable models and training that accelerate time-to-insight for the HashiCorp product organization. As a Sr. Analytics Engineer, you will work closely with subject matter experts to design and develop data models that power common analytics use cases, powering ad hoc analyses, reports/dashboards, and AI/ML models. You will make it easier for every PM and key business stakeholder at HashiCorp to consistently self-serve answers to their questions about customer behavior and product usage, by leveraging the wealth of customer and product data we generate. What You’ll Do (responsibilities)

  • Own the creation and maintenance of self-serve tools (data models, reports, dashboards, etc.) that enable business stakeholders to be data-driven in their decision-making.
  • Deliver on inquisitive analyses that answer critical business questions.
  • Develop training and enablement content to ramp users on models and dashboards in our portfolio.
  • Identify and drive opportunities to make data more consumable and decrease time-to-insight for analytics consumers.
  • Reduced time required for self-service users to generate actionable insights.
  • High adoption of data models and dashboards you create.
  • Reliable, accurate, and well-documented data solutions that stakeholders trust.
